Under-Cabinet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, contained leak under a single cabinet | Yes | No | You can likely handle a small leak yourself with basic tools and cleaning supplies. |
| Visible water damage or warping on multiple cabinets | No | Yes | You’ll need professional equipment and expertise to extract the water and repair the damage. |
| Musty odors or visible mold under cabinets | No | Yes | These signs show a more serious issue that needs professional attention to prevent further damage and health risks. |
| Water damage or warping on cabinets with built-in electrical parts | No | Yes | Electrical parts can be damaged by water, creating a safety hazard that needs professional handling. |
| Visible leaks or water damage near electrical parts | No | Yes | Water can damage electrical parts, creating a safety hazard that needs professional attention. |
| Large-scale water damage or flooding | No | Yes | You’ll need professional equipment and expertise to extract the water and repair the damage, which can be extensive and costly. |

Under-Cabinet Water Extraction Cost in Killeen, TX
Estimating the cost of Under-Cabinet Water Extraction can be tricky, as prices v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for our services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, level of water damage, and equipment required.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, level of drying required, and equipment used. |
| Cabinet Inspection and Repair |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ials used, and labor required. |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, level of cleanup required, and labor involved. |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ates to ensure you know exactly what you’re paying for.
